Volunteer at the Library
If you would like to volunteer at one of our libraries, please fill out an application form and turn it in to the branch or branches of your choice either in-person or by mail.
For branch addresses and phone numbers, please see a list of our locations.
A volunteer application form should be filled out by each applicant.
The minimum age for volunteering at the library is 14 years old.
